This is an idea taken from The Rachael Ray Show.
Go to your local home improvement center and purchase one slate tile. They will be located in the kitchen area (for counter tops) or the garden center (as stepping stones). You want it big enough to fit about 4-5 different types of cheese.
Then go to the fabric/craft store and buy a piece of felt with adhesive on one side that measures the same as the back of the slate. Place the felt on the back of the slate board. Trim off any access.
Buy some chalk, ribbon, a couple of cheese knives, and a variety of cheeses. The slate is used as a cheese plate and the chalk is used to write out the types of cheese that are on the plate. You then have a unique and useful gift.
